Answer:
1:3
Step-by-step explanation:
First, you need to make a system of equations for the situation.
Let G represent the number of girls and B represent the number of boys.
Since there are twice as many girls as boys,
G = 2B
There are a total of 30 students in class so,
G + B = 30
or
G + B = TOTAL
In order to find the ratio of BOYS to the TOTAL STUDENTS,
you plug in B values that make up G.
(2B ) + B = TOTAL
3B = TOTAL
B = TOTAL / 3 or (1/3) TOTAL
Since B is one third of the total number of students, the ratio is 1:3.
